Ingredients
Here’s everything you’ll need for cookie bliss:
- 1 cup (230g) unsalted butter, softened
- ¾ cup (150g) granulated sugar
- 1 cup (200g) packed light brown s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 3 cups (375g) all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king soda
- ½ tsp baking powder
- 1 tsp salt
- 2 cups (340g) semi-sweet chocolate chips or chunks
Optional:
- 1 cup chopped walnuts or pecans
- Flaky sea salt for topping

Ingredient Swaps & Add-Ins
Want to shake things up? Try these delicious variations:
- Dark chocolate chips – For an extra deep cocoa flavor
- White chocolate + macadamia nuts – A classic combo!
- Chopped candy bars – Mix in bits of your favorite chocolate bar
- Espresso powder – Just ½ tsp for a mocha twist
- Gluten-free – Use a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end
How to Make the Best Chocolate Chip Cookies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per.
Step 2: Cream the Butter & Sugars
In a large bowl, beat soft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ar together until light and fluffy (about 2–3 minutes).
Step 3: Add Eggs & Vanilla
Mix in the eggs one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ract.
Step 4: Combine Dry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t.
Step 5: Mix It All Together
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et, mixing until just combined. Fold in the chocolate chips and any extras like nuts.
Step 6: Scoop & Bake
Scoop dough onto the prepared trays, spacing them about 2 inches apart. Bake for 10–12 minutes, or until the edges are golden and the centers look just set. Do not overbake!
Step 7: Cool (if You Can Wait!)
Let cookies cool on the tray for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ely. Or… eat them warm. I won’t tell.

Tips for Cookie Success
- Room temperature butter – This helps the dough cream properly.
- Don’t overmix – Mix just until the flour disappears.
- Use a cookie scoop – For perfectly even cookies every time.
- Underbake slightly – They’ll continue cooking on the tray.
- Add a pinch of flaky sea salt – Trust me, it elevates everything.
Storage Instructions
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days.
Freezing the Dough: Scoop cookie dough balls onto a tray and freeze. Once solid, store in a zip-top bag in the freezer for up to 3 months. Bake from frozen, just add 1–2 minutes to the baking time.
Freezing Baked Cookies: Cool completely, then freeze in a container with parchment between layers.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make the dough ahead of time?
Absolutely! Chill the dough in the fridge for up to 48 hours. The flavors actually deepen with time.
Can I use salted butter?
Yes—just reduce the added salt in the recipe to ½ tsp.
How do I get the cookies soft again after a day or two?
Pop one in the microwave for 10 seconds or add a slice of bread to your container to keep them moist.

Nutritional Info (Per Cookie, Approx.)
- Calories: 210
- Protein: 2g
- Fat: 11g
- Carbohydrates: 27g
- Sugar: 17g
- Fiber: 1g
Based on a batch of 24 cookies. May vary depending on ingredients used.
